The camp is a partnership between the Connecticut Rivers Council, BSA and the Eastern Connecticut Fire Training School as a Summer Camp experience for Explorer Posts, Cadets and Junior members of the Fire Department (Age 14-17) based out of the June Norcross Webster Scout Reservation in Ashford, Connecticut. Participants will stay at the Scout Camp and attend workshops and classes at the Fire School in Willimantic. Topics include Leadership Development, Basics of Firefighting, Search & Rescue, Fire Ground Operations, Water Rescue & Wildland Firefighting. Participants will spend most of their time taking part in hands on team scenarios where they will put their Leadership ability and skills to the test. What makes this program unique is that it takes place in the Summer Camp setting so Water Sports, Climbing, Skeet Shooting are part of the FUN. The program is administered by experienced Fire Department Officers and Instructors from the Eastern Connecticut Fire Training School.
